How they compare
British Virgin Islands currently reports 4.6 standard deviations from the yearly mean against 1.99 standard deviations from the yearly mean in Fiji, a difference of 2.61 standard deviations from the yearly mean.
That makes British Virgin Islands's figure about 2.3 times Fiji's.
Across all 17 years both countries report, British Virgin Islands has been ahead every year.
British Virgin Islands ranks 1st and Fiji ranks 4th of 209 countries.
British Virgin Islands has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

About this data
An equal-weighted index of 4 indicators: Proportion of individuals using the Internet; Mobile cellular subscriptions; Fixed broadband subscriptions; Secure Internet servers. Each is standardised against that year's spread across all reporting countries before averaging, so a score of 0 is the average country and +1 is one standard deviation above it.
